Translation Of Lo Space Shuttle In Different Languages

Translate LO SPACE SHUTTLE in languages spoken worldwide

English
Ways to say lo space shuttle
Navette spatiale
El transbordador espacial

Translate LO SPACE SHUTTLE in European languages

English
Ways to say lo space shuttle
Das space shuttle